The “webster technique” is not a breech baby turning technique but it is used to free up space in the womb so that the baby moves into the proper birthing position.  The webster technique was discovered by a chiropractor and is a chiropractic adjusting technique.  Tension in the round ligament in the lower abdomen combined with misalignment of the sacrum and supporting structures makes it uncomfortable for babies to drop into the proper birthing position.  Reduction of tension in the round ligament combined with precise chiropractic manipulation and repositioning of the sacrum allows for a painless facilitation of movement into position for birth of the baby.
